Event Overview
The Concord California Turkey Trot is a community running event held on Thanksgiving at Newhall Park. The race serves as a fundraiser for Loaves and Fishes of Contra Costa. Participants navigate a course that features varied terrain, including grass fields, park pathways, and city streets. The event proceeds regardless of weather conditions, taking place rain or shine.
Participants can choose from the following distances:
- 3.1 miles (5K Run/Walk)
- 0.25 miles (Kids Run)
Participation Details
The 3.1 mile event is open to runners and walkers. All registered participants in this category receive a tech t-shirt and a medal. A special charity entry option is available, which includes a donation to Loaves and Fishes of Contra Costa and a branded long-sleeve tech t-shirt. For safety reasons, individuals with strollers or pets are required to enter the start area at the back. Children aged two and under may participate for free if they remain in a stroller throughout the duration of the event.
The Kids Run is designed specifically for children from walking age up to 8 years old. This untimed event follows a loop around the soccer field near the main start and finish area. Pets and strollers are not permitted on the Kids Run course. Every child participating in this distance receives a participant ribbon, and no performance-based awards are issued for this category.
